I liked the experimental writing style once I got used to it. You will hate this if you hate when authors don' t use quotation marks or when the story is told out of order. I knocked off half a star for being pretty predictable. It's very dark. If you know the story of Oedipus then you already know what's going to happen more or less. But then the context clues and foreshadowing beat you over the head with it. There's still a few shocking moments toward the end. I need to sit with this story for a bit. It was a lot. No happy endings here. Read trigger warnings and themes before reading.

This book was definitely an odd read. I had read Fen by Johnson and was excited to see the emerging fantastical elements, but this book felt darker and less empowering. The descriptions were beautiful and Gretel was a loveable character, but I found it difficult to overcome her mother and the story of Margot. I wanted to see Margot live. Sometimes the plot felt murky, as it became difficult to distinguish between the separate narratives, but I really enjoyed how the ending rounded out, and how Gretel's career ebbed into the early memories.

Going in knowing this book is based on the myth of Oedipus helped inure me to the creepiness of the plot elements which are drawn directly from the source material, so that I could focus on the beautiful lyrical language, the evocative setting (somewhat gothic in its power over plot and characters), and the deep emotional intricacies of the central mother-daughter relationship. Manifests the theme of inevitability from Oedipus in interesting ways.
